Top 5 All Terrain Prams

Parents who frequently take their children on cobblestones, paths through the woods or on trails with rocks, an all terrain stroller terrain pram is a necessity. These prams have large, solid rubber tyres that are puncture-proof and can handle any type of surface.

Mama & Papas Ocarro

The Mamas and Papas Ocarro is a top-rated all-terrain pram that provides parents with an elegant and high-end pushchair at an affordable price. It has a wide range of adjustments that allow parents to customize it for their baby. The handlebar can be adjusted to five different heights and the seat can recline three different ways including a flat one for infants. It has a 5-point safety harness and an adjustable calf rest for a custom fitting. It comes with large, puncture proof wheels that have dual suspensions to provide an easy ride on rough terrain.

The Ocarro comes in a wide variety of finishes and colors. It includes a footmuff, rain cover, cupholder, as well as car seat adaptors. Parents can turn the Ocarro into an entire travel system by using a compatible infant carrier (car seat sold separately). The Ocarro is compatible with Cybex Aton B2, Joie, and Maxi Cosi infant carriers.

It is suitable from birth. Ocarro is ideal for urban and rural life. Its robust design, dual suspension and puncture-proof tyres can tackle any terrain from asphalt to forest trails. The spacious, cushioned seats with chest cushions and a head-hugging cushion pamper babies for a pleasant ride.

It can be folded with one hand, and stored in the garage or trunk of a vehicle. The reflective wheel trims, extendable the hood and the ventilation system make sure that the baby is comfortable during hot summer days.

The Mamas and Papas Ocarro won the Mumsnet best all-terrain pushchair All Terrain Pullchair Award in the past, a testament of its top-quality design and high-end quality. It is also backed up by a two-year warranty and provides excellent customer service. The company has a helpful FAQ online, as well as a telephone number for assistance.

The Ocarro is also easy to maintain and clean. The Ocarro's hood can be removed to be cleaned by a machine, and the frame and seat of the pram can be disassembled to be cleaned. Baby Jogger Summit X3

If you are a serious runner you need a stroller that keeps up. The Baby Jogger Summit X3 was created to do just that. It has large air-filled wheels that are ideal for jogging. It comes with an automatic hand brake that allows you to control the stroller at any point. You can even secure the front wheel when you're not using the stroller, which is a great feature for runners who wish to shield their knees from impact damage.

The Summit X3 is the only running stroller that Baby Jogger makes, and it's been around for a long time. The model of 2016 may appear new if you are used to seeing new models each year. However, it still is a great choice for families who intend to use it as their primary stroller.

This stroller folds quickly and easily with just one hand, making it perfect for parents on the move. It comes with a handlebar-mounted swivel locking mechanism that lets you switch from fixed wheel mode to the swivel position when you're running. This is a great feature that other joggers, such as the BOB Revolution Flex Duallie and Thule Urban Glide Double, do not have.

The Summit X3's cushioned close-to-flat reclining chairs are another unique feature. They provide your child with a comfortable place to rest when walking. The large canopy features an open-air window that allows you to monitor your child without having to bend over or take the stroller out of the car.

This stroller is great for jogging, but not suitable for babies who are very young. You can begin jogging when your child is 6 months old and only when their neck and head control are enough to support a seated position. This is similar to the advice for the BOB Revolution Flex Duallie and Thule's Urban Glide Double.

Baby Trend Expedition

With style and security in mind for your child, the Baby Trend Expedition Jogger features a tray for parents with 2 cup holders, a storage compartments that are covered, an extra-wide ergonomically shaped rubber grip that is comfortable to hold and an adjustable child's tray with 2 cup holders. The Expedition can also be used with Baby Trend's EZ Lift infant car seats, which transforms it into an entire travel set.

The Baby Trend Expedition has one of the most compact all terrain pushchair folds in the group at 13,285 cubic inches. This makes it easier to carry and to store. It weighs just 23.6 pounds, which is less than most of the joggers or strollers we tested. This makes it easier to carry for those with smaller homes or have limited space. It also has the ability to stand on its own and take the front wheel off for even smaller storage.

Its large 16-inch all-terrain rear bicycle tires and front wheels of 12 inches can be locked for jogging or unlocked for walking. This makes the Expedition an excellent ride on all types of terrain. The sun canopy that ratchets provides adequate coverage (though less than joggers with higher-end features) while the push handle features an ergonomically designed, foam-padded shape.

Like many double all-terrain/joggers the Expedition can be converted to a single stroller by removing the second seat. This is an excellent option for families that want to put their infant in the front, and their toddler in the rear, but do not want to purchase a separate pram.

The quality of the Expedition isn't that great however, for most parents it's still a good option. It's also less expensive than many of the other models that we evaluated, an important factor for some. It's not equipped with as many features, for instance the ability to swivel your front wheel in tight turns, or a better brake system than higher-end models. It is not the best choice for jogging but it's good for walking and light running on flat surfaces. The Expedition Race Tec is the upgraded version, and comes with a number of enhancements, such as a bigger canopy and better wheels.
